The Potter Electric Signal PAD100-MIM is a micro-sized addressable input module. It monitors initiating devices that contain a normally open set of dry contacts. Typically, installers place it inside an electrical box or behind a pull station.
The PAD100-MIM converts a non-addressable dry-contact input into an individually addressable point on the SLC loop. As a result, the panel can identify the exact device that activated. In addition, the module’s compact form fits behind devices where a full-size module will not.
How the Potter Electric Signal PAD100-MIM works
First, the module connects to the panel’s Signaling Line Circuit (SLC). Then a dry-contact input from the monitored device wires to the IDC terminals. A Class B input circuit with a 5.1K EOL resistor completes the loop. Furthermore, each module gets its own address via a 7-position DIP switch, with a range of 1 through 127.
Compatible panels
The PAD100-MIM works with Potter IPA series and Potter AFC/ARC series addressable fire alarm control panels. Specifically, it shares the same PAD addressable protocol used across Potter’s PAD100 and PAD300 device lines.
Verified specifications
- Operating voltage: 24.0 VDC nominal
- Max SLC standby current: 200 µA
- Max SLC alarm current: 200 µA
- IDC input circuit: Class B with 5.1K EOL resistor
- Max modules per SLC loop: 127
- Address range: 1–127 via 7-position DIP switch
- Dimensions: 1.75″ L × 1.36″ W × 0.43″ D (44.5 × 34.5 × 11 mm)
- Operating temperature: 32°F to 120°F (0°C to 49°C)
- Operating humidity: 0 to 93% RH non-condensing
Common applications
Installers use the PAD100-MIM behind pull stations and at dry-contact devices on Potter addressable systems. For example, it can monitor waterflow switches, tamper switches, and HVAC shutdown contacts. Also, its small footprint suits tight back-box installations.
